body   { color: black; font-size: 11px; font-family: Arial, Helvetica, sans-serif; background-color: #f5f5f5; margin: 0px }
p,td { color: black; font-size: 11px; font-family: Arial, Helvetica, sans-serif }
h1,h2,h3,h4,h5,h6   { color: black; font-weight: bold; font-size: 11px; font-family: Arial, Helvetica, sans-serif; margin-left: 30px }
#mainbody  { background: white url(../images/bghome.gif) repeat-x; text-align: left; border: solid 1px #c0c0c0; width: 773px; height: 418px }
#newsbody  { background: white url(../images/bghome.gif) repeat-x; text-align: left; border: solid 1px #c0c0c0; width: 773px; height: auto }
#gallerybody { background: url(../images/bggallery.gif) repeat-x; text-align: left; border: solid 1px #c0c0c0; width: 773px; height: 418px }
.homelogo    { margin-top: 256px; margin-right: 20px; margin-left: 25px }
.sublogo { clear: both; margin-right: 20px; margin-left: 25px }
#nav    { font-size: 11px; line-height: 20px; clear: both; margin-top: 12px; margin-left: 30px }
#nav a  { color: black; font-weight: bold; text-decoration: none; padding-right: 2px; padding-left: 2px }
#nav a:hover { color: #ffa800; text-decoration: none }
#footer    { color: #a9a9a9; font-weight: normal; font-size: 11px; font-family: Arial, Helvetica, sans-serif; margin-top: 50px; margin-left: 30px }
#newsfooter  { color: #a9a9a9; font-size: 11px; font-family: Arial, Helvetica, sans-serif; margin-top: 50px; margin-bottom: 20px; margin-left: 30px }
#footer2   { color: #a9a9a9; font-weight: normal; font-size: 11px; font-family: Arial, Helvetica, sans-serif; margin-top: 120px; margin-left: 30px }
#footer a,#footer2 a,#newsfooter a  { color: #a9a9a9; font-weight: normal; text-decoration: none }
#footer a:hover,#footer2 a:hover,#newsfooter a:hover { color: black; text-decoration: none }
#maintext  { background: url(../images/logosub.gif) no-repeat left bottom; text-align: left; margin-top: 20px; width: 743px; height: 280px }
#maintext2col  { background: url(../images/logosub.gif) no-repeat left bottom; text-align: left; float: left; margin-top: 20px; width: 360px; height: 280px }
#maintext3col  { float: left; margin-top: 20px; margin-left: 10px; width: 250px }
#newstext { margin-top: 20px; width: 743px }
#gallerytext { background: url(../images/logosub.gif) no-repeat left bottom; margin-top: 20px; width: 743px; height: 210px }
#maintext p,#newstext p,#maintext2col p  { margin-top: 10px; margin-left: 30px }
#maintext3col p { margin-top: 10px }
#gallerytext p  { margin-top: 10px; margin-left: 30px }
.collectionimage  { float: right; margin-left: 10px }
.galleryimage { float: right; margin-top: 10px; margin-left: 7px }
a { color: #ffa800; text-decoration: none }
a:hover { color: black }
.disabled { color: #a9a9a9; text-decoration: none }
#newsbg  { border: solid 1px #c0c0c0 }
.news  { background: white url(../images/bghome.gif) repeat-x left bottom }
form { margin: 0px }
#nothing { clear: both }
.input  { color: #6e6e6e; font-size: 11px; margin-bottom: 5px; padding-left: 3px; border: solid 1px #a6a6a6 }
.submitbutton { color: white; font-weight: bold; font-size: 11px; background-color: black; border: solid 1px black }
#flashcontent { background-image: url(../images/introannemardell.gif); width: 773px; height: 418px }
#hpintro { color: #808080; text-align: center; margin-top: 10px }
#hpintro p,#hpintro a { color: #808080; font-size: 10px; text-decoration: none; margin: 0px }
#hpintro a:hover { color: #4d4d4d; font-size: 10px; text-decoration: underline }

